The tracker has real-time updates that tick every 10 seconds, so you won’t have to worry … how mushrooms are madeWebYes, GPS works fine at both poles. Because of the orbital geometry it can take a while to get an accurate altitude calculation, but there’s usually 6 or so satellites above the horizon at any time.
